SWAINE & ADENEY GOLD MOUNTED RIDING CROP - ROYAL AIR FORCE INTEREST
with a horn handle and mounted with a gold collar, marked Swaine & Adeney and inscribed H.T from (name difficult to read), July 1920. H.T, probably Air Marshal Sir Hugh Trenchard. Gold marks rubbed. Also with a Brigg riding crop with a silver collar, inscribed Air Marshall Sir Hugh Trenchard from E.D, July 1920, a Swaine & Adeney riding crop with inscribed silver collar (H,M.T for Hugh Montague Trenchard), and various other whips etc.
Hugh Trenchard, 1st Viscount Trenchard GCB OM GCVO DSO (1873-1956) was the commander of the Royal Flying Corps in France from 1915, and was instrumental in establishing the Royal Air Force.
